Linda McMahon isn’t trying to run away from her previous role as CEO of World Wrestling Entertainment as she campaigns to be the next US Senator from Connecticut. In her latest campaign ad the Republican nominee even shows clips from wrestling shows


“Before I decided to run for the Senate, I had a regular job,” McMahon says before some shots of wrestlers in action are shown. “OK, maybe not a regular job,” she concedes. McMahon called WWE “a soap opera that entertains millions every week.”

And now the shocker – she admits that pro wrestling is staged! Who knew?

“That isn’t real, but our problems are,” McMahon says as she begins her pitch for the people of Connecticut to send her to Washington. Touting her plan to cut spending, cut taxes and adopt a balanced budget amendment, McMahon warns against sending “another big-government politician to Washington,” an apparent reference to the Democratic nominee, Richard Blumenthal, the current Attorney General of the state. Both are seeking the seat being vacated by the retirement of Sen. Chris Dodd (D-CT).
